Multi-device supportĪs Cathcart points out, WhatsApp engineers have recently been busy updating the encrypted messaging app so it can work independently on multiple devices – you no longer need to have your phone on and connected to the internet. While Cathcart didn’t go so far as to confirm that a tablet-specific app was coming, or hint at a possible launch date, confirmation that he and his team are keen to make WhatsApp for iPad a reality is encouraging news. In an interview with The Verge, WhatsApp boss Will Cathcart acknowledged that “people have wanted an iPad app for a long time” before going on to say that “we’d love to do that” – so do what you want with it. Rumors of WhatsApp making its way to the iPad have been circulating for several years, but it looks like there could be signs of light at the end of the tunnel for those hoping to see the instant messaging app appear on iPad tablets.
